Day Thirty Seven #DiaryoftheEndoftheWorld

Easier said than done. Lyle was successful in capturing the female, but it did not have the predicted (nor desired) effect on Rufus. He appears to hold Lyle in complete contempt.

I did my best to avert complete disaster, and advised that we leave, taking only the female. After a solid minute of staring, sullen silence, Lyle agreed. He decided to name her Clarissa.

And we set out once again. Lyle kept her on his turns. She does not appear to have the same sense for danger that Rufus exhibited, but that may come with time.

We made good time considering the delay in starting out.

When the moon found us, we were a tad bit closer to the mountain.
